COUNTY OF SAN LUIS OBISPO ) My name is Steven Lockert and I am writing this affida- { vit in my own words without threat or inducement from anyone. The purpose of this statement is to inform the USNRC, court authorities, and public that officials of Pullman Power 1roducts Corporation (Pullman) and Pacific Gas & Electric Company (PG6E) t have made false statements. False statements before the Atomic t I Safety and Licensing Appeals Board (ASLB) and false statements before the Region V staff of the US NRC . The subjects of this discussion will be welded studs, quality control inspector training, and quality control inspector harassment and retaliation. Regardless, it is well known and universally prac-ticed that the master P-Number list for materials and their weld-l ability is found in Sec. IX of the ASME code. - t 1.3 For example Article IV, para. QW 421 of ASME-83, Sec. , i IX states ". . . base metals have beed assigned P-Numbers and ' t for ferrous base metals which have specified impact test require- l ments, Group Numbers within P-Numbers. These assignments are based essentially on comparable base metal characteristics such as composition, weldability, and mechanical properties, where this can be logically done. These assignments do not im-ply that base metals may be indiscriminate 1y substittited for a base metal which was used in a qualification test without con-sideration of compatibility from the standpoint of metallurgical I 3 1 L Il

( C properties, postweld heat treatment, design, mechanical proper-ties, and service requirements." < l.4 Gro'ut>1ng of Base Meta is for Qualification is the title for the master list of P-Numbers for procedure qualification pur-poses. QW-422 does not list A-307, grade B bolts as a P-1 base metal. Any claim to the contrary would be patently false. QW 422 in the place in the code where P-Numbers shall be de-termined and QW .422 is contained in Sec. IX; as it should be, 1: behind the definition in QW 421 for a quick and final reference. , 1.5 DCL-84-195 at 226 and 241, DCL-84-239 at JIR-28 (pages 2,5, and 6) allude to the Code Case N71-7 es; qualifying ' A-307, grade B bolts installed at Diablo Canyon Project. Conspicuously, the text was deleted from all references and no details were used to support the position. 1.6 ASME Section III Code Case N71-7 was approved 11/12/76

  • 1 and annulled 11/21/80 The Case is no longer in effect because of a three year time restraint. This is an oversight PG&E forgot mention. Additional oversights noted are:

     - 1. 7           The title of Code Case N-71'-l          Additional Materials for Component Supports Sec. III, Division 1 Subsection NF Class 1, 2,3 and MC Component Supports            clearly defines its boundaries.

The case was available only to nuclear power plants whose de-sign and quality assurance programs were dedicated to ASME Sec. i III. By PG&E's own admission in DCL-84-195, paragraph 250, "ASME Sections III and VIII only apply in a very limited degree to Pullman's scope of work at this site and are, therefore, not a part of the training program." 1.8 Had PG&E and the NRC Region V staff even read the Code i i Case text there were 7 conditions to be met. ASME I-Sec. III Subsection NF, para. 4311.1 restricts stud welding to non-structural applications such as insulation, name plates, and locating lugs, Welded A-307 grade B bolts as reported per the i January 13, 1984 Discrepency Report temain a Codt non-confor-i mance. DCL-84-243 i g at III-51 (page 2) responds "There is no requirement anywhere I that an inspector be specifically told that he is qualified to ANSI N45.2.6, and it should not m .ko any practical difference wether or not the individual knows that he is qualified to N45.1.6."  ; 1 This is a falso statement. ANSI N45.2.6-1973 states at 2.2.4 l that the certificate of qualification shall include the basis used  ! for certification. Pullman's certificate of qualification makes no mention of ANSI N45.2.6 as the basis of certification.                                                                                   ,i 3.3              With respect to welder qualification testing, I refer the     I reader to 10 C FR 50, Appendix B.

Criteria IX CiONTROL OF SPECIAL PROCESSES " Measures shall l i be established to assure that special processes, including weld-l ing. . . are controlled and accomplished by qualified personnel using qualified procedures in accordance with applicable codes, standards, specifications, criteria, and other special requirements." Criteria X _ INSPECTION A program for inspection of activities  !: affecting quality shall be established and executed. . . to verify a conformance with documented instructions, procedures, and drawings. Examinations, measurements, or tests of material or 8 products processed shall be performed for each work operation 11 t l I'

where necessary to assure quality. . . If' mandatory inspection ' holdpoints ,which require witnessing or inspecting by the appli- ' 7 n cants'<iesignat5d representative and beyond which work shall not

                       ?,

proceed 'with'out the consent of its d5signated representative are required, thef specific hold points shall be indicated in appropriate ' j. g documents . " '

                                                                                                    }

Criteria Xi TEST CONTROL. "... Test procedures shall include ~ provisions for assuring that all prerequisites for the given test have been met, that adequate test instrumentation is available and used. . . Test results shall be documented and evaluated' to assure that test requirements have been satisited." Criteria XIV INSPECTION, TEST, AND OPERATING STATUS

         ' Measures shall be established to indicate by the use of markings such as stamps, tags, labels, routing cards, or other suitable means, the status of inspections or tests.         . . . These measures shall provide for the identification of the items which have sat-isfactorilly passed required inspections and tests."

Criteria XVII QUAIITY ASSURANCE RECORDS " Sufficient records shall be maintained to furnish evidence of activities affecting quality. The rerards shall include at least the following: oper; ating logs and the results of reviews, inspections, tests, audits, ! monitoring of work performance. . . Inshection and test records L shall, as a minimum, identify the inspector or data recorder, the
